Item Description
12.75x25" wood frame has archival mat revealing 11 images in lead and color pencil w/a few white paint accents. Image sizes range from 1.5" dia. to 7" tall. Includes - four w/young boy wearing glasses, three different dogs, bear in clothes, sultan, girl wearing Tam o'Shanter cap and boy w/turban. Bottom right corner has penciled "F.H. Horvath" signature. A few images have trace of lt. aging, o/w Exc. Ferdinand Horvath was a story sketch artist at Disney from 1934 to 1937 who brought a European style to the Disney cartoons. He worked on many Disney shorts and did preliminary work on "Snow White And The Seven Dwarfs." Wonderful expressive images by a legendary animator. From the Robert M. Overstreet Collection and comes with COA.
